
Dual-channel gate driver IC featuring independent channels, capable of delivering 1.5A per channel. Offers a 25ns propagation delay and 80ns fall time, with a maximum supply voltage of 40V and a regulated 5V output. Designed for through-hole mounting in an 8-PDIP package, operating from 0°C to 70°C. This RoHS compliant component has a maximum power dissipation of 1W and a supply current of 12mA.
